Morning:John 11:25; John 14:3; 1 Corinthians 15:43; Colossians 3:4; 1 Thessalonians 4:16–18; 1 John 3:2; 1 John 5:11–12

When Christ who is your life appears, then you also will appear with him in glory.

“I am the resurrection and the life. Whoever believes in me, though he die, yet shall he live.”—God gave us eternal life, and this life is in his Son. Whoever has the Son has life; whoever does not have the Son of God does not have life.

The Lord himself will descend from heaven with a cry of command, with the voice of an archangel, and with the sound of the trumpet of God. And the dead in Christ will rise first. Then we who are alive, who are left, will be caught up together with them in the clouds to meet the Lord in the air, and so we will always be with the Lord. Therefore encourage one another with these words.—When he appears we shall be like him, because we shall see him as he is.—It is sown in dishonor; it is raised in glory. It is sown in weakness; it is raised in power.

“If I go and prepare a place for you, I will come again and will take you to myself, that where I am you may be also.”

Evening:Psalm 25:5; Psalm 32:8; Isaiah 8:20; Isaiah 35:8; Matthew 6:22; John 7:17; John 16:13; 2 Timothy 3:15–17; 1 John 2:20

Lead me in your truth and teach me.

“When the Spirit of truth comes, he will guide you into all the truth.”—You have been anointed by the Holy One, and you all have knowledge.

To the teaching and to the testimony! If they will not speak according to this word, it is because they have no dawn.—All Scripture is breathed out by God and profitable for teaching, for reproof, for correction, and for training in righteousness, that the man of God may be competent, equipped for every good work.—The sacred writings… are able to make you wise for salvation through faith in Christ Jesus.

I will instruct you and teach you in the way you should go; I will counsel you with my eye upon you.—“The eye is the lamp of the body. So, if your eye is healthy, your whole body will be full of light.”—“If anyone's will is to do God's will, he will know whether the teaching is from God.”—It shall belong to those who walk on the way; even if they are fools, they shall not go astray.
